In this episode of "200: Tech Tales Found," hosts Amanda and Jason explore the fascinating story of Twitter, from its humble beginnings to its current state. The platform was born out of a brainstorming session at Odeo, a podcasting company, and was initially inspired by SMS. The first tweet was sent in 2006, and the platform quickly gained popularity due to its brevity and real-time engagement. Twitter played a significant role in major events like the Arab Spring and the ALS Ice Bucket Challenge. However, the platform struggled with monetization, moderation, and leadership changes. The acquisition by Elon Musk in 2022 marked a new era of chaos, with widespread layoffs, policy changes, and a rebrand to X. The hosts discuss the lessons learned from Twitter's rise and fall, including the importance of staying true to a company's mission and users.
